Survivable Flight Control System Development Program

Abstract

The combination of redundant integrated servo actuator packages and a redundant dispersed fly-by-wire flight control system will provide the survivable flight control system that is the goal of the advanced development program. Not only will aircraft survivability be improved in the face of a given quantity and quality of enemy fire. The improved handling qualities, precision control capability, and reduced pilot workload will combine to destroy a given target with given weapons with fewer passes through improved accuracy. Thus, exposure to hostile fire in performing a given task will be reduced, improving fleet, as well as individual aircraft survivability.
